MEMRI YouTube Channel Reaches Over Five Million Views – With Two Million Views In Last Three Months

July 16, 2019
Special Announcements No. 787

WASHINGTON, D.C., July 11, 2019 – The MEMRI YouTube channel has passed the milestone of five million views since its launch in December 2017. The channel also now has 13,546 subscribers viewing MEMRI TV clips as they are released. To date, the MEMRI YouTube channel has posted 868 clips and had 5,092,469 views; it reached the three-million views mark in April 2019.

The MEMRI Instagram account now has almost 2,000 followers, after launching in August 2018.
